WebApr 14, 2024 · Pig slurry was applied at a rate of 33m 3 /ha (3,000 gallons per acre). Soil test results show that the phosphorous (P), potassium (K) and pH levels are good on this farm. No chemical P or K is applied to the land, as it is all supplied by the pig slurry. The nutrient content of pig slurry is closely related to the dry matter (DM) content. http://slurryspreader.com/calculator/
